Spicy Pomodoro Salsa

Ingredients for 2 servings:

  • 6 m.-large tomato(s)
  • 3 large garlic cloves
  • 1 piece(s) of ginger root, approx. 1 cm
  • 2 small chili peppers, dried
  • 6 basil leaves
  • 2 pinches of cayenne pepper
  • pepper
  • Salt
  • 2 tbsp cream, or crème double

Instructions

Working time approx. 15 minutes; Total time approx. 15 minutes

spicy tomato sauce

Score the skin of the tomatoes and briefly place them in boiling water. Peel, remove the stems, chop finely, and place them in a saucepan. Peel the garlic, remove the stems, and chop finely. Peel the ginger and chop finely. Crumble the chili peppers. Add them to the pan with the cream or double cream. Puree the contents of the pan with an immersion blender. Bring the sauce to a boil, add the cayenne pepper, and season with salt and pepper, if desired. Just before serving, stir in the finely chopped basil leaves.
